You don’t have control over your frame size, just aim to be the biggest and leanest you can be. You will never get ‘too big’ naturally. Just lift and eat well. This. The goal should, as a natural, to just get as big and lean as you can over time. You're never going to get too big as a natural, so just work on maximizing your genetic potential naturally over time. If you like being a bit bigger, aim for 13-15% year round. If you like being leaner, aim for 10-13% year round.

It's all going to come down to diet/recovery. If you get in sufficient protein and calories per day to slowly gain weight, and you sleep 8+ hours a night, you can easily do both. The problem is when you try and cut while doing BJJ and lifting. You will risk muscle loss if you do too much cardio/slash your calories too hard.
